Vintage and antique car enthusiasts often seek ways to improve their vehicles’ performance, appearance, and longevity. One popular modification is wrapping exhaust components, which offers several notable benefits.
What Is Exhaust Wrapping?
Exhaust wrapping involves applying heat-resistant materials, such as ceramic or fiberglass, around the exhaust pipes and components. This insulation helps contain heat within the exhaust system, leading to various performance advantages.
Benefits of Wrapping Exhaust Components
- Improved Engine Performance: Wrapping exhaust components reduces under-hood temperatures, which can help maintain optimal engine temperatures and improve overall efficiency.
- Enhanced Exhaust Flow: By keeping heat inside the exhaust pipes, wrapping can promote better exhaust flow, resulting in increased horsepower and torque.
- Protection of Components: The insulation shields nearby parts from excessive heat, preventing damage and extending their lifespan.
- Reduced Under-Hood Temperatures: Lower temperatures decrease the risk of heat-related issues and make working on the engine safer and more comfortable.
- Improved Aesthetics: Many enthusiasts appreciate the sleek, vintage look that wrapped exhaust components provide, especially when using traditional materials like heat-resistant tapes or coatings.
Considerations for Vintage and Antique Cars
When wrapping exhaust components on vintage or antique vehicles, it’s essential to select appropriate materials that do not damage delicate parts or alter the car’s originality. Proper installation and maintenance are also crucial to ensure longevity and effectiveness.
Materials and Techniques
Traditional heat wraps made from ceramic fibers or fiberglass are popular choices. Applying them correctly involves cleaning the surface, wrapping tightly, and securing with high-temperature-resistant ties or coatings. Regular inspection helps identify wear or damage over time.
